【问题标题】:One to many LSTM in KerasKeras 中的一对多 LSTM
【发布时间】:2017-07-15 13:10:38
【问题描述】:

是否可以在 Keras 中实现一对多的 LSTM?
如果是的话,你能给我一个简单的例子吗?

【问题讨论】:

    标签: machine-learning neural-network deep-learning keras recurrent-neural-network


    【解决方案1】:

    RepeatVector 层可以实现。例如:

    model = Sequential()
    model.add(Dense(10, input_shape=(1))
    model.add(RepeatVector(10))
    model.add(LSTM(1, return_sequences=True))
    

    那么 - 输入形状为(1),输出为(10, 1)

    【讨论】:

    • 但这只是重复输入以使其与输出时间步长匹配,对吧?
    • 而且还经过LSTM层。你可以提供更多的 LSTM 层。此架构是一对多架构的示例。
    • 谢谢你的解释
    猜你喜欢
    • 2017-08-19
    • 1970-01-01
    • 2017-12-30
    • 2019-10-22
    • 1970-01-01
    • 2019-06-24
    • 1970-01-01
    • 2019-02-07
    • 2017-07-25
    相关资源
    最近更新 更多